Hotel St. Regis Grand Hotel <span style="color:#008633; font-style:italic">locale storico dal 1894
Il principe prussiano von Bülow scese qui nel 1914 quando tentò di recuperare l'Italia come alleata. Badoglio lo elesse a suo quartier generale. Il Comitato di Liberazione Nazionale obbligò da qui Mussolini a dimettersi. Avviato da Cesare Ritz, padre del Savoy di Londra, è punto d'incontro della Roma diplomatica e mondana.
The most important events of Italy's history unfolded within the walls of the Rome Grand Hotel. The Prussian Prince von Bülow came here in 1914 and attempted to win Italy over as an ally. Badoglio picked the Grand Hotel as his headquarters. Later the "National Liberation Committee" took over and forced Mussolini to resign. Cesare Ritz, "father" of the London Savoy, got it started and it is still the diplomat's choice.
